Configure the maximum of failed sign-in attempts
You can customize the maximum number of NetBackup failed sign-in attempts. The setting you choose applies only to the NetBackup web UI. To configure this setting from the command line, use nbsetconfig to set the GUI_MAX_LOGIN_ATTEMPTS and GUI_ACCOUNT_LOCKOUT_DURATION options.
To configure the maximum of failed sign-in attempts
- Select Security > User sessions.
- Click User account settings.
- Turn on User account lockout and click Edit.
- Select the number of failed sign-in attempts that you want to allow before an account is locked.
- To unlock a locked account after a period of time, select the number of minutes for Unlock locked accounts after.
- Click Save.
For active users, the updates are applied the next time the user signs in.
